The oncologist originally said my dad had the deletion 5q variety of MDS. I have devoured all of the info I can find on MDS and still feel at a loss to help him sometimes. He has platelet counts that have been down to 7 but are now transfusing below 30 and transfusing red blood cells when hemoglobin is below 9 or so. He seems to forget or not want to remember the ins and outs of this disease and seems to frequently ask "why" on many aspects of MDS. He is also struggling with losing independence due to not being strong and alert enough to drive. We are trying to let him be as independent as we can, but still be safe. He also just had a reading of 2003 on his ferritin level. He is not sure if his doctor is going to treat him and I haven't had a chance to call to see yet. I was wondering about the risks associated with treating the iron overload.
